Get a VoIP solution. I had the same problem and got a VoIP phone through SimpleSignal (although there are many others out there). They have a simultaneous ring feature that allows multiple devices to ring on one number. I synced my office phone, work cell and personal cell together. Now i carry one phone and no matter which number is called i have one phone (work cell, they pay for it) to answer. Three phones, three numbers synced down to one Phone that everyone can reach me at.
